Output 021818c53157904ded3c77e4a923d668c59a9c0bc007805fde21cfdf7c9dae76:20

value
250000
script pubkey
OP_0 OP_PUSHBYTES_20 a8f9bfc1aa72a9e4fc77754433fdfbbaef9a913e
address
bc1q4rumlsd2w257flrhw4zr8l0mhthe4yf7ffz3ze
transaction
021818c53157904ded3c77e4a923d668c59a9c0bc007805fde21cfdf7c9dae76
confirmations
118658
spent
true